FxPro Launches CFD Trading for Klarna Stock
Abstract:FxPro adds Klarna stock CFDs post-IPO, enabling traders to capitalize on BNPL volatility via MT5 and Webtrader platforms.

Klarna Stock Now Tradable via FxPro CFDs
Klarna Group plc, the Swedish fintech company known for pioneering buy now, pay later (BNPL) services, has officially debuted on the US stock market. Following its highly anticipated IPO in New York, Klarna raised $1.37 billion, securing a valuation of approximately $15.2 billion with shares priced at $40. This marks a significant milestone in the 2025 wave of fintech IPOs and signals renewed investor confidence despite recent tariff-driven volatility.
Retail investors can now access Klarna stock through CFD trading on the FxPro trading platform. FxPro confirmed that clients can open long or short positions on Klarna CFDs using MetaTrader 5 (MT5), the FxPro App, or Webtrader. With fractional share access starting at just 0.01 shares, traders can engage with Klarnas price movements with tight spreads and fast execution.

Klarnas IPO Signals BNPL Sector Strength
Founded in Stockholm in 2005, Klarna has evolved into a global BNPL provider, partnering with thousands of merchants and expanding rapidly across the US. Its IPO valuation reflects strong retail investor demand and growing interest in buy now pay later stocks. Klarnas listing was delayed earlier due to macroeconomic uncertainty, but its successful debut underscores the resilience of fintech firms amid shifting market conditions.
